vn_close
vn_close(sc->sc_vp, FREAD | FWRITE, p->p_ucred, p);
(void)vn_close(vp, fp0->f_flag, p->p_ucred, p);
error = vn_close(vp, FWRITE, curproc->p_ucred, curproc);
error = vn_close(vp, FWRITE, curproc->p_ucred, curproc);
vn_close(nd.ni_vp, rw, p->p_ucred, p);
(void) vn_close(vp, VNDRW(sc), sc->sc_cred, p);
vn_close(scriptvp, FREAD, p->p_ucred, p);
vn_close(scriptvp, FREAD, p->p_ucred, p);
vn_close(nd.ni_vp, FWRITE, p->p_ucred, p);
(void)vn_close((acctp != NULL ? acctp : savacctp), FWRITE,
(void)vn_close(nd.ni_vp, FWRITE, p->p_ucred, p);
(void) vn_close(savacctp, FWRITE, NOCRED, p);
(void) vn_close(acctp, FWRITE, NOCRED, p);
vn_close((acctp != NULL ? acctp : savacctp), FWRITE,
vn_close(vp, FREAD, p->p_ucred, p);
vn_close(pack.ep_vp, FREAD, cred, p);
vn_close(pack.ep_vp, FREAD, cred, p);
vn_close(pack.ep_vp, FREAD, cred, p);
(void)vn_close(vp, FWRITE, cred, p);
vn_close(vp, FWRITE, cred, p);
vn_close(vp, FWRITE, cred, p);
error = vn_close(vp, FWRITE, cred, p);
vn_close(vp, FWRITE, cred, p);
vn_close(vp, FWRITE, cred, p);
error = vn_close(vp, FWRITE, cred, p);
error = vn_close(vp, fp->f_flag, fp->f_cred, p);
int vn_close(struct vnode *, int, struct ucred *, struct proc *);
(void) vn_close(vp, FREAD|FWRITE, p->p_ucred, p);
(void) vn_close(vp, FREAD|FWRITE, ocred, p);
error = vn_close(qvp, FREAD|FWRITE, p->p_ucred, p);